Q » Can Manchester event management companies get trade accounts with SIA licensed crowd control security providers?

A » Yes, Manchester event management companies can typically obtain trade accounts with SIA-licensed crowd control security providers, provided they demonstrate legitimate business operations and creditworthiness. SIA licensing applies to individual security officers, not companies, so ensure the provider supplies suitably licensed staff. Contact providers directly with your company registration, insurance, and expected booking volume to discuss commercial terms.

A »Yes, Manchester event management companies can typically open trade accounts with SIA licensed crowd control security providers, subject to the provider’s commercial criteria. Providers usually require proof of your business registration, public liability insurance, and past event references. We recommend contacting several licensed firms directly to compare terms, as credit limits and payment schedules vary. Establishing a formal trade agreement ensures consistent, compliant security resourcing for your events.
